Output 58d6f3aed456d3bdb767043fde6798d34276cab8f07a128ec1fa4b5585c10fdd:0

value
4629000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 334dd08f8a32432a46cde658d1d3c82036973e28 OP_EQUAL
address
36NHbzB51EmPndiANhmACqYLMguqcgZr6k
transaction
58d6f3aed456d3bdb767043fde6798d34276cab8f07a128ec1fa4b5585c10fdd
spent
true